Partager via


NewRetentionLease interface

Informations requises pour créer un bail de rétention.

Propriétés

daysValid

Nombre de jours pendant lesquels le bail est valide. Un bail de rétention valide pendant plus de 100 ans (36 500 jours) s’affiche comme conservant la build « pour toujours ».

definitionId

Définition de pipeline de l’exécution.

ownerId

Chaîne fournie par l’utilisateur qui identifie le propriétaire d’un bail de rétention.

protectPipeline

S’il est défini, ce bail empêche également la suppression du pipeline tant que le bail est toujours valide.

runId

Exécution du pipeline à protéger.

Détails de la propriété

daysValid

Nombre de jours pendant lesquels le bail est valide. Un bail de rétention valide pendant plus de 100 ans (36 500 jours) s’affiche comme conservant la build « pour toujours ».

daysValid: number

Valeur de propriété

number

definitionId

Définition de pipeline de l’exécution.

definitionId: number

Valeur de propriété

number

ownerId

Chaîne fournie par l’utilisateur qui identifie le propriétaire d’un bail de rétention.

ownerId: string

Valeur de propriété

string

protectPipeline

S’il est défini, ce bail empêche également la suppression du pipeline tant que le bail est toujours valide.

protectPipeline: boolean

Valeur de propriété

boolean

runId

Exécution du pipeline à protéger.

runId: number

Valeur de propriété

number